Mission Statement

The aim of this programme is to help with the collection of meaningful data and information relating to all flora and fauna, with particular emphasis on wildlife, to assist in anti poaching snare patrols in and around Kariba, the conservation and behaviour of the wildlife and to educate and uplift and support the local community, while offering education about wildlife conservation and the environment.

Description

The VIKTORY (Volunteers In Kariba Targetting Orphanages, Rehabilitation of wildlife and Youth Education) Project is a passion driven programme, aimed at protecting the wildlife in and around Lake Kariba National Park, rescuing any animals that may have been injured or snared through human intervention and assisting KAWFT (Kariba Animal Welfare Fund Trust) and National Parks of Zimbabwe in anti poaching sweeps and raising funds where required for KAWFT to enable them to carry on with their amazing work in animal rescue and care. We also work in assisting the impoverished in Kariba as well as supporting education at primary school level, on the importance of conserving the wildlife and saving the environment as well as assisting and raising funds, where required for schools and orphanages and the needy in the community.
